Description
A Portuguese silver flower bowl centrepiece.
Retailed by Ferreira Marques,
Porto, 20th century.
Comprising a circular dish, liner and pierced cover on a supporting plate, the dish with lion mask handles and gadrooned border, the fluted sides profusely decorated with foliate scrolls and flowers on a ground of roundels, the plate with conforming decoration, the cover, dish and plate signed Ferreira Marques, Porto, Lisboa, 833 standard, complete with an unmarked white metal liner, dish 27.2cm dia., plate 38cm dia., 11.7cm high, total weight approx. 127ozt (4)

Export of goods
Buyers intending to export goods should ascertain whether an export licence is required before bidding. Export licences are issued by Arts Council England and application forms can be obtained from its Export Licensing Unit. Details can be found on the ACE website www.artscouncil.org.uk or by phoning ACE on 020 7973 5188. The need for import licences varies from country to country and you should acquaint yourself with all relevant local requirements and provisions before bidding. The refusal of any such licences shall not permit the cancelling of any sale nor allow any delay in making full payment for the lot.
